Output 65e04083633c03335f4e69c815f597a4dbb00f7697ca440ed36c5b4b28c89022:6

value
1611649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8841c2adda30acfed69e0566b678cdfc49503a5e OP_EQUAL
address
3E7UbkSz6U6ubKXyaBp5fA7UVLcqQyWmiB
transaction
65e04083633c03335f4e69c815f597a4dbb00f7697ca440ed36c5b4b28c89022
spent
true